Effect of soil and foliar application of Siapton 10L fertilizer on vegetative growth of Sour orange (Citrus aurantium L. )

Abstract

A factorial experiment was conducted in a lath house during the season of 2012 to study the effect of soil addition of growth regulator (Siapton 10L) with three concentrations 0, 2, 4 ml.L_1 and foliar spray with the same concentration and their interaction on vegetative growth of sour orang seedlings using RCBD design with three replicates . Results showed that the soil addition of growth regulator and foliar application and their interaction had a significant effect on vegetative growth characteristics. The interaction of soil addition 2ml.L_1 of Siapton 10L with spraying of 4 ml.L_1 gave the highest averages of plant height 106.67 cm, branches number 6.20 branch/plant, leaves number 79.67 leaf, and leaf area 2007.68 cm2, while lowest average of these characteristics were 34.33cm , 3.20 branch, 33.20 leaf/plant_1, and 703.84 cm2 at control .
